how does economic growth (DEVELOPMENT) shape energy mix
more developed = more demand
- industrialisation
- urbanisation
- higher standard of living
examples of economic growth (DEVELOPMENT) shaping energy mix
USA: advanced economy+industry = diverse energy mix
Germany: shifted significantly towards renewables due to strong economy
how does infrastructure+investment (DEVELOPMENT) shape energy mix
more developed = better infrastructure
more financial resources = invest in varied sustainable (and efficient) energy mix
examples of infrastructure+investment (DEVELOPMENT) shaping energy mix
France: well developed nuclear energy infrastructure(70% of its energy) - government investment
Japan: invest in liquified gas after fukushima (economic strength = shift in energy strategy)
how does energy security+diversification (DEVELOPMENT) shape energy mix
more developed countries prioritise energy security
diversify source of energy = reduce dependance on foreign imports
examples of energy security+diversification -(DEVELOPMENT) shaping energy mix
- the Baltics recently switch away from Russian (moscow controlled) power grid (Brell power grid).
- transnistria (current moldovan energy crisis)
how do natural resources (OTHER) shape energy mix
some countries rely on specific sources due to natural endowments - regardless of developmental level
examples of natural resources -(OTHER) shaping energy mix
iceland: most energy = geothermal.
relatively small economy
how do government policies (OTHER) shape energy mix
national energy policies
subsidies
international agreements influence the energy mix.
examples of government policies -(OTHER) shaping energy mix
China: world’s largest consumer of coal
BUT has also become a leader in solar and wind energy (due to strong government support and policy-driven targets.)
examples of technological advancements (OTHER) shape energy mix
Kenya: geothermal energy - despite being a developing country
(due to technology adoption and investment)
how do environmental concerns/climate commitments -(OTHER) shaping energy mix
increases use/investment in renewable energy
examples of environmental concerns/climate commitments (OTHER) shape energy mix
germany: environmental policies lead them to phase out coal + nuclear
costa rica: 100% renewable
